原文:常見數據庫對象(視圖、索引、觸發器、事務)

一 視圖 . 視圖的定義 視圖是指計算機數據庫中的視圖,是一個虛擬表,其內容由查詢結果來定義。同真實的表一樣,視圖包含一系列帶有名稱的行和列數據。但是,視圖並不在數據庫中以存儲的數據值集形式存在。行和列數據來自由定義視圖的查詢所引用的表,並且在引用視圖時動態生成。如果基表中的數據發生變化,則從視圖中查詢出的數據也隨之變化。 . 視圖的優點 定制用戶數據 每個組織都有不同角色的工作人員,以銷售公司為 ...

2021-09-11 20:59 0 168 推薦指數:

查看詳情

視圖索引、存儲過程 、觸發器、游標及事務

視圖 1.視圖不占物理存儲空間,它只是一種邏輯對象。可將其看成一個"虛表" 視圖是一個由select 語句指定,用以檢索數據庫表中某些行或列數據的語句存儲定義 注:創建視圖語句中,不能包括order by、compute或者compute by 子句,也不能出現into關鍵字 ...

Thu Mar 28 00:45:00 CST 2013 3 7406
數據庫觸發器數據庫事務、存儲練習)

觸發器觸發器為特殊類型的存儲過程,可在執行語言事件時自動生效。SQL Server 包括三種常規類型的觸發器:DML 觸發器、DDL 觸發器和登錄觸發器。 當服務數據庫中發生數據定義語言 (DDL) 事件時將調用 DDL ...

Tue Sep 06 00:21:00 CST 2016 0 4084
數據庫中的觸發器

摘自百度百科:觸發器(trigger)是SQL server 提供給程序員和數據分析員來保證數據完整性的一種方法,它是與表事件相關的特殊的存儲過程,它的執行不是由程序調用,也不是手工啟動,而是由事件來觸發,比如當對一個表進行操作( insert,delete, update)時就會激活它執行 ...

Sat Jun 01 03:54:00 CST 2019 0 1383
數據庫觸發器的理解

觸發器簡介   觸發器可以查詢其他表,而且可以包含復雜的 SQL語句。它們主要用於強制服從復雜的業務規則或要求。例如:您可以根據客戶當前的帳戶狀態,控制是否允許插入新訂單。   觸發器也可用於強制引用完整性,以便在多個表中添加、更新或刪除行時,保留在這些表之間所定義的關系。然而,強制引用 ...

Thu Aug 09 22:12:00 CST 2012 0 3278
數據庫原理之觸發器

一、觸發器概述 觸發器(Trigger)是一種特殊的存儲過程,它與表緊密相連,可以是定義表的一部分。當預定義的事件(如用戶修改指定表或者視圖中的數據)發生時,觸發器將會自動執行。 觸發器基於一個表創建,但是可以針對多個表進行操作。所以觸發器可以用來對表實施復雜 ...

Wed Jul 15 04:23:00 CST 2020 0 797
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M